Almost all proofs regarding science are based on
observations derived from direct perception of
various objects in our surroundings. This
presentation questions the ability of the eye by
the use of optical illusions. An optical illusion
is an image or an object in motion which deludes
the eye and appears as some other thing. All
optical illusions have been collected from
various sources.
